" DVD- 1hr. 45min. First Viewing It's all exceptionally stupid, and the film is crazily scattershot, but Office Christmas Party is often surprisingly funny, thanks almost exclusively to the cast. It's too tame for what the aim is, "CRAZY OFFICE PARTY!!!", there are just too many cliches to forgive (do we really need anymore comedies about people needing to loosen up and "live"?), and the ending macguffin is very poorly explained, but I'll be damned if I didn't laugh. " 24 April.In order to lure a potential client, a company on the brink of closing, throws the ultimate x-mas party. This is a wild acting ensemble, a delirious ping pong game of character showmanship and while they look as though they're having fun, audience will find the lack of a solid script, and heart that's a throwback to this kind of light comedy. It doesn't even feel like Christmas."
